Tom Wooster has signed his first professional contract at Manchester United. Wooster took to social media on Friday night to confirm he had been handed a professional deal.

The 17-year-old joined United from Barnsley two years ago after being named the Championship club's academy Player of the Year for the 2019/20 season.

The goalkeeper has represented England throughout various youth levels. Wooster will now compete to represent United's U18s as he continues his development in the academy with a view to eventually making his full debut at the club.
